While he was to be on the sidelines until 2024, Warren Zaire Emery should finally be in the squad for the trip to Dortmund next Wednesday.
Warren Zaire-Emery definitely does everything faster than the others. While he is setting precocity records with PSG and now the French team, the young midfielder is also shortening recovery times. Hit in the ankle for his first appearance for the Blues, the native of Montreuil was initially expected to be on the sidelines until 2024, the capital club announced.
But the more the days pass, the more WZE should finally be ready for the summit clash against Borussia Dortmund on the last day of the group stage. On Wednesday, he created a sensation by returning to training at the same time as Marquinhos, who was also affected during the last international break. Like the Brazilian, he participated in the entire session except for the traditional opposition. But if the Parisian captain seemed to be able to hold his place in Dortmund, uncertainty remained regarding the young midfielder.
But according to RMC, the last doubts have been lifted and Warren Zaire-Emery should be able to hold his place on Wednesday or at least be in the Parisian group. He could even be there this Saturday for the reception of Nantes at the Parc des Princes as part of the 15th day of Ligue 1. While Borussia Dortmund should face numerous absences, only Fabian Ruiz could ultimately be missing. the call in the Parisian ranks. Good news for the French champions, who will have to win in the Ruhr to be sure to get their ticket to the knockout stages of the Champions League.
